public void CanConvertStringToDouble() { const double value = 1.1; var converter = new FloatingBinaryPointPropertyValueConverter(); Assert.AreEqual(value, converter.Convert(value.ToString(CultureInfo.InvariantCulture), typeof(double))); }
public void CanConvertValueReturnsTrueForNullableDouble() { var converter = new FloatingBinaryPointPropertyValueConverter(); Assert.IsTrue(converter.CanConvertValue(null, typeof(string), typeof(double?))); }
public void CanConvertStringToNullableDouble() { var converter = new FloatingBinaryPointPropertyValueConverter(); Assert.AreEqual(null, converter.Convert(null, typeof(double?))); }